Barcelona Set for High-Stakes El Clásico as La Liga Title Comes Within Reach
All eyes are on Camp Nou as Barcelona prepares to face Real Madrid in a clash that could potentially define their season. The upcoming El Clásico is more than just a rivalry match; it represents a golden opportunity for the Blaugrana to lock in the La Liga championship.

Barcelona head coach Hansi Flick has emphasized the magnitude of the occasion, describing El Clásico as the “biggest stage” for the club to secure the league title. With the championship within their grasp, Flick is eyeing a decisive result that would solidify Barcelona’s dominance this season.
The prestige of the encounter is further elevated by high-profile attendance, as the RFEF President is expected to be present at Camp Nou to witness the showdown. The presence of top football officials underscores the significance of a match where Barcelona hopes to seal the title on home soil.
As anticipation builds, analysts and supporters are diving deep into the tactical side of the game. Focus has shifted toward predicted lineups and head-to-head records to determine who holds the edge in this historic rivalry.
The pressure is on for the Blaugrana to meet the specific requirements to ensure the trophy remains in Barcelona. A victory or a favorable result would not only secure the silverware but provide a poetic conclusion to their league campaign in front of their own fans.
